Departments respond to Clinton fire

By CATHERINE IDZERDA ( Contact )   Friday, June 13, 2008 - 9 a.m.
ADVERTISEMENT

Clinton Fire Department and four other departments responded to a basement fire at 427 Wagner Drive, Clinton.

The call came in just before 8 a.m., according to Jeff London, Clinton Fire Department deputy chief.

The incident was described as a “basement fire,” and was out within 10 to 15 minutes.

Firefighters are continuing to check the structure for hot spots.

It appears that the owner was at home at the time of the fire, but no one was injured.
